A Brief History of the Chinese Farmer's Calendar

The Chinese Farmer's Calendar has its roots in ancient Chinese astrology, dating back to the Shang Dynasty (16th-11th centuries BC). This calendar is based on a lunisolar system, which combines the cycles of the moon and the sun to create a unique and complex system of timekeeping. The calendar is divided into 12-year cycles, with each year represented by an animal from the Chinese zodiac. This cyclical system allows for the prediction of future events, weather patterns, and individual fortunes.

Connection to the Farmer's Almanac

The Chinese Farmer's Calendar shares similarities with the traditional Farmer's Almanac, which has been a staple in Western agriculture for centuries. Both almanacs provide guidance on planting, harvesting, and weather forecasting, using astronomical data and astrological principles. However, the Chinese Farmer's Calendar is more comprehensive, incorporating elements of Chinese astrology, such as the five elements (wood, fire, earth, metal, and water) and the concept of yin and yang.

Understanding the Chinese Fortune Calendar

The Chinese Fortune Calendar is a valuable tool for individuals seeking to understand their destiny and make informed decisions about their lives. By analyzing an individual's birth date and time, the calendar can provide insights into their personality, strengths, and weaknesses. The calendar also offers guidance on auspicious dates for important life events, such as weddings, business launches, and relocation.

Applications of the Chinese Farmer's Calendar

The Chinese Farmer's Calendar has a wide range of applications, from agriculture to personal development. Some of the key uses of the calendar include: Agricultural planning: The calendar provides guidance on optimal planting and harvesting times, ensuring maximum crop yields and minimizing losses. Weather forecasting: By analyzing the lunar cycles and astrological influences, the calendar can predict weather patterns and natural disasters. Personal fortune telling: The calendar offers insights into an individual's personality, strengths, and weaknesses, helping them make informed decisions about their lives. Business and career guidance: The calendar can provide guidance on auspicious dates for business launches, investments, and career changes.
